Output 85cf2d2b4735488ffb129c4b1b620d55327430f9e9d51129b9d5b8137f652462:6

value
34400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87730ca91f00de6f7f81290e941c9fdaa68da3ac OP_EQUAL
address
MLFMH6xnzqdYrcpcsWqSBZd5bPahupqCR3
transaction
85cf2d2b4735488ffb129c4b1b620d55327430f9e9d51129b9d5b8137f652462
spent
true